Type
ORACLE
Validation date
2024-06-21 12:39: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01657,
    "usd": 0.0177
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DED1068F53E340D5AEF8579F6A674AA7E35EA844E7A05DC1686A434319EB176B

Previous signature

99A633E09C33DD07582072A8094EB9F1932494CE7DFD08C9CAA527926C0551E7FD9ADD0A866A0EB0B49F7E26035DED01BEF7F40A659F66675ED85507EB1E5100

Origin signature

3044022029336FE07E865CDCBCD1EFA676DE772BD41DE7B79BF377CB17CAE6942818C3E50220556EB47334E1036D6A524F19FAD33FBBAB66E9D34944240E68D77FAB075D593E

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

0016685BD15DDAD73B4428F385CCA32A9FB42C1EB1DB5C33BB743394DF46F74E0B

Coordinator signature

CC31D6A1D356559AD30568C46F6FA665C396EF6034B1AA7F83AE66CE271446CF27E14DEE897CE1F85852A71BC0846D4294614200777FDDA070B9712D98465306

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

7ECF544B6494F2E03350BF94051F1FF42FDFF00FF0C630CB44FF38AC8F392C02380D7E7BD72AC5DB2C90F9A6C60B68DA5B2F4687781EA3738CA501A11A9D260A

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

2931FC8A32E3CDE48192984E0E8C19AFDF6BC59564B8BB239B76AEB45975C59244845B3B0237AD7E558B6704FCF3F22E826A6AB9BE7D8DD453490383CB20890E